About Swiss Re AG
Swiss Re AG is a global reinsurance company based in Zurich, Switzerland. It operates primarily in the reinsurance industry, offering both traditional reinsurance products and insurance-based capital market solutions. The company’s core segments include Property & Casualty Reinsurance, Life & Health Reinsurance, and Corporate Solutions, which provides commercial insurance tailored for large and midsize corporations. Founded in 1863, Swiss Re has built a long-standing reputation for absorbing complex risks globally. It maintains a diverse geographic footprint, serving customers and clients across the Americas, Europe, Asia Pacific, and other regions. Swiss Re's strategic positioning is supported by its strong capital base, extensive risk knowledge, and a commitment to developing innovative risk management solutions.

Bulls say / Bears say
Swiss Re’s net profit for H1 2025 rose 24% year-on-year to $2.605 billion, surpassing analysts’ expectations by more than $130 million, mainly due to lower-than-expected catastrophe claims and strong investment returns. (Reuters)
The company posted a 16% rise in Q1 2025 net profit to $1.275 billion, exceeding forecasts even after absorbing $570 million in wildfire-related claims, demonstrating the strength of its underwriting and asset management strategies. (Reuters)
In Q2 2025, Swiss Re saw an unusually low incidence of major natural catastrophe claims, which, combined with disciplined underwriting, improved its combined ratio and reduced earnings volatility. (Reuters)

What is the beta indicator for Swiss Re AG?
Swiss Re AG (SREN) has a beta rating of 0.7. This means that it is less volatile than the market, on average. A beta of 1 would indicate the stock moves in-line with the market, while a beta of 0.5 would mean it moves half as much as the market.
